在Jenkins中,从Node / package.json获取项目版本是指使用Jenkins自动化工具,通过读取Node.js项目中的package.json文件来获取项目的版本号。 Node.js是一个基于Chrome V8引擎的JavaScript运行时,用于构建快速、可扩展的网络应用。而package.json是一个位于Node.js项目根目录下的配置文件,用于描述项目的相关信息,包...
1、全局安装: npm install -g npm-check-updates 2、检查package.json中dependencies的最新版本: ncu 3、更新dependencies到新版本: ncu -u 更新全部dependencies到最新版本(包括当前指定版本范围满足最新版本号的,比如^4.2.0 -> ^4.3.0): ncu -a 一顿操作之后就更新完了哈哈哈哈...
"scripts":{"start":"NODE_ENV=development node scripts/start.js","build":"NODE_ENV=production node scripts/build.js",},"sentryPath":{"dev":"https://test-sentry.xxx.com","prod":"https://sentry.xxx.com"}
PATCH:这个版本号变化了表示修复了bug,并且可以向后兼容。 因为major version变化表示可能会影响之前版本的兼容性,所以无论是波浪符号还是插入符号都不会自动去修改major version,因为这可能导致程序crush,可能需要手动修改代码。
你可以查看项目根目录下的 package.json 文件中的 engines 属性。该属性定义了项目所需的Node.js版本范围。 参考资料: 怎么查看当前vue项目,要求的node.js版本_vue项目node版本查看 node -v 查看你用的node版本,或者 {"name": "my-vue-project","version": "1.0.0","description": "My Vue project","main...
由于它使用 require 来加载 package.json ,因此无论当前工作目录如何,它都可以工作。 var pjson = require('./package.json'); console.log(pjson.version); 由@Pathogen 提供的警告: 使用Browserify 执行此操作具有安全隐患。 注意不要将您的 package.json 暴露给客户端,因为这意味着您的所有依赖项版本号、...
如何解决包版本不一致的情况 1.npm 使用package-lock.json文件来解决这个问题 执行npm install会自动生成package.json文件, 只要执行普通的安装, 更新等可能会修改 package.json的npm命令, 都会自动同步修改package-lock.json文件 npm install xxx npm rm xxx npm update xxx ...
在node_modules/.package-lock.json中可以看到 'link': true 链接符号信息 4. 新建packages/p1/index.js module.exports='p1包'; 5. 创建子包p2 npminit-w packages/p2-y 6. 将子包p1添加到p2中 npm i p1 -w p2 安装,卸载等命令都是一样的,只是多了'--workspace='参数(简写-w),���来指...
package.json 常见配置项如下: 一、必须属性 package.json中最重要的两个字段就是name和version,它们都是必须的,如果没有,就无法正常执行npm install命令。npm规定package.json文件是由名称和版本号作为唯一标识符的。 1、name name很容易理解,就是项目的名称,它是一个字符串。在给name字段命名时,需要注意以下几点...
package.json一般需要配置或用到的参数如上所述,详细版本见文章末尾附录。下面先进行使用方的使用方法。 使用方法:使用方 项目下载(git clone)下来后,进入项目目录,项目目录中是没有node_modules文件夹的,如果发现有package.json,首先执行 npm install 会发现,项目目录中多了node_modules文件夹,里面就是package.json...